Every year on July 14th, the town of Sens (89100), prefecture of the Yonne department and capital of the Sénonais region, celebrates the National Holiday with an ambitious festive program that brings together residents and visitors in an atmosphere of popular joy. From afternoon activities to midnight fireworks, the town offers a full day and evening of free entertainment in its most beautiful public spaces.
From 3 PM, the Place de la République — the symbolic heart of Sens' civic life — hosts a program of family-friendly and convivial activities. Games, stands, and activities are offered to residents and visitors until 6 PM, in a relaxed and festive atmosphere that heralds the evening's grand festivities. This part of the event is particularly appreciated by families with children, who find an ideal setting here to start their July 14th evening.
At 6:30 PM, the republican reception is held on the Place de la République. This is an opportunity for elected officials, residents, and visitors to share a drink in the spirit of republican gathering that characterizes the National Holiday. Then, the orchestra takes over the square to animate a popular ball open to all. With a repertoire that mixes French songs, disco music, and pop hits, the dance evening brings together all generations in good spirits. This ball, accessible to everyone and entirely free, is one of the most appreciated moments by the people of Sens.
The highlight of the evening remains the grand fireworks display, fired at 11 PM from the banks of the Yonne, at the level of Quai Ernest Landry and Quai Jean Moulin. This pyrotechnic show illuminates the sky of Sens and reflects in the waters of the Yonne, offering a spectacle of rare beauty. Thousands of Sens residents and visitors gather each year on the quays and in the surrounding streets to witness this key moment, a luminous symbol of the National Holiday.
An ideal setting for a national holiday, Sens is a city of art and history whose Saint-Étienne Cathedral, a masterpiece of Gothic art built from the 12th century onwards, majestically overlooks the Place de la République. The banks of the Yonne, with their terraces and shaded promenades, offer a quality public space ideal for summer festivities. The city also has a rich commercial and cultural life, with the Foire de Sens — one of the largest open-air fairs in France — held annually around May 1st.
